Biography

Deanna Dickins is a professional freelance make-up artist who specializes in wedding, bridal and formal make-up. With over six years of experience, she founded her company, Deanna Dickins Make-Up Art, in June 2009 with the help of the Summer Company Program. Deanna’s approach to make-up art is clean and elegant, emphasizing the natural beauty of her clients. She commutes on location in Toronto and the GTA providing make-up application as well as a tutorial, tailoring her product suggestions to suit the individual needs of her clients.

 

Deanna learned make-up art from her mother, Joanne; a professional make-up artist for film and television. Joanne has been in the make-up business for over 25 years and taught Deanna the basics of make-up at a young age. As she grew older, Deanna learned basic special effects and make-up for theatre and photography. She then developed her own style for formal and evening make-up emphasizing the eyes. The look is clean and polished without using too much product, allowing ones natural beauty to show through. Since starting her company, Deanna has experienced prom make-up for students and wedding make-up for future brides. In the past, she worked as a make-up artist on multiple school shows at York Mills C.I. high school and practiced minor special effects make-up.

 

            In addition to creating elegant looks for special occasions, Deanna offers instruction and application at make-up parties for teens and adults. The tutorial includes tips for healthy skin, suggestions of the best make-up products on the market (including when to splurge and save on products,) and how to create a 5-minute face and evening look. She demonstrates the look on party attendees showing the ease of professional make-up application without make-up looking too heavy and over-done.

 

As a life science student at the University of Toronto, Deanna is conscious of the ingredients in make-up. She uses all high-quality products that are safe for sensitive skin and have not been tested on animals.
